Ingredients:
Ingredient | Quantity |
---|---|
Angel hair pasta | 12 oz |
Tomatoes | 2 medium |
Broccoli florets | 1 1/2 cups |
Carrots | 1 1/2 medium |
Celery | 1 stalk |
Sliced ripe olives | 1/2 cup |
Garlic cloves | 1 clove |
Fresh parsley | 2 tbsp |
Parmesan cheese (grated) | 3 tbsp |
Salad dressing (your choice) | 1 – 1 1/4 cups |
Salt | 1/4 tsp |
Freshly ground black pepper | 1/2 tsp |

Instructions:
-
Cook the Pasta:
Begin by preparing the angel hair pasta according to the package instructions. Once it’s done, drain the pasta and rinse it thoroughly with cold water to stop the cooking process and cool it down quickly. -
Prepare the Vegetables:
While the pasta is cooking, chop the tomatoes into small chunks, cut the broccoli florets into bite-sized pieces, and slice the carrots and celery into thin pieces. Mince the garlic finely. Place all these vegetables into a very large mixing bowl. -
Combine Pasta and Vegetables:
Once the pasta has cooled, add it to the bowl with the vegetables. Toss them together gently to ensure an even distribution of pasta and veggies. -
Add Dressing:
Pour your choice of salad dressing over the pasta and vegetable mixture. Toss well to coat everything evenly. Be sure to use a dressing that complements the flavors of the salad. A creamy or vinaigrette dressing would work perfectly. -
Add Seasonings:
Sprinkle the salad with salt and freshly ground black pepper to taste. Toss everything again to ensure the seasoning is well-distributed. -
Garnish:
Sprinkle fresh parsley and grated Parmesan cheese on top of the salad. Give it one last gentle toss to incorporate the garnishes. -
Chill the Salad:
Cover the salad and place it in the refrigerator to chill. The salad needs at least 4 hours, but you can leave it overnight for the best flavor. Stir the salad before serving to refresh the dressing and ensure everything is well-mixed. -
Serving Tips:
If you’re storing the salad for more than 8 hours before serving, you may need to add extra dressing to keep the salad moist. Before serving, give the salad a final stir, and adjust the seasoning if necessary.

Variations:
- Add protein: To make the salad more substantial, you can add some grilled chicken, turkey, or even shrimp.
- Change the dressing: Try switching up the dressing with a creamy ranch, tangy Italian, or a zesty vinaigrette for different flavor profiles.
- Make it more colorful: Add bell peppers, cucumbers, or red onions for extra crunch and color.
